Abstract

Aim:To evaluate the feasibility and the safety range of the pedicle screw placement in atlas by different channels and choose the best entry channel .Methods: Fifty-eight ( 116 sides ) adults of atlas or atlantoaxial lesion were randomly selected ,who had a multi-slice spiral CT screening .Three screw fixation pathways in atlas via posterior pedicle of vertebral arch were set up , and the parameters of atlas pedicle including the height ,width,lenghth and direction of screw were measured .Results:The differences of anatomic measurements of atlas pedicles between the two sides were not statis -tically significant (P>0.05).All the mean width of the atlas pedicle in sagittal direction and the direction of pedicle was 8.21 and 9.59 mm, respectively,and 3 sides with the width less than 5.5 mm.The mean height (H1,H2,H3) of the atlas pedicle of vertebral arch was 4.57, 4.55 and 4.51 mm,among which, the height less than 3.5 mm accounted for 11.21%(6/58),12.06%(7/58) and 12.06%(7/58).The median inside oblique angle of channel 3 of atlas pedicle screw fixation was 21.27°, and the median superior inclination angles of 3 channels were 17.88°,18.27°and 15.24°.The mean path length(D1E1,D2E2,D3E3) atlas pedicle were 29.02,27.69 and 28.55 mm.Conclusion: It is more safe to implant screws between channel 2 and channel 3, with the inside oblique angle between 0°~10°,and the mean path length of 27.5 mm.
